In the previous installment on the Yard Art Model A coupe, I got all the roof framing and bows installed in the car as well as making a heavily bead rolled roof panel. In this episode the roof skin gets welded down and formed into shape! Also made a brand new visor and welded it into the roof line! Only a couple of big projects left after this, mostly the floor pans and deck lid. Getting closer! Thanks for watching!
